doc <- "Usage: install2.r [-l LIBLOC] [-h] [-x] [-s] [-d DEPS] [-n NCPUS] [-r REPOS...] [-m METHOD] [--error] [--skipmissing] [--] [PACKAGES ...]
|
||
|
|
||
|
-l --libloc LIBLOC location in which to install [default: /usr/local/lib/R/site-library]
|
||
|
-d --deps DEPS install suggested dependencies as well [default: NA]
|
||
|
-n --ncpus NCPUS number of processes to use for parallel install [default: getOption]
|
||
|
-r --repos REPOS repositor(y|ies) to use, or NULL for file [default: getOption]
|
||
|
-e --error throw error and halt instead of a warning [default: FALSE]
|
||
|
--skipmissing use with the --error option, skip the packages missing error [default: FALSE]
|
||
|
-s --skipinstalled skip installing already installed packages [default: FALSE]
|
||
|
-m --method METHOD method to be used for downloading files [default: auto]
|
||
|
-h --help show this help text
|
||
|
-x --usage show help and short example usage"
|
||
|
opt <- docopt(doc) # docopt parsing
|
||
|
|
||
|
if (opt$usage) {
|
||
|
cat(doc, "\n\n")
|
||
|
cat("where PACKAGES... can be one or more CRAN package names, or local (binary or source)
|
||
|
package files (where extensions .tar.gz, .tgz and .zip are recognised). Optional
|
||
|
arguments understood by R CMD INSTALL can be passed interspersed in the PACKAGES, though
|
||
|
this requires use of '--'.
|
||
|
|
||
|
Examples:
|
||
|
install2.r -l /tmp/lib Rcpp BH # install into given library
|
||
|
install2.r -- --with-keep.source drat # keep the source
|
||
|
install2.r -- --data-compress=bzip2 stringdist # prefer bz2 compression
|
||
|
install2.r \".\" # install package in current directory
|
||
|
install2.r -n 6 ggplot2 # parallel install: (6 processes)
|
||
|
|
||
|
install2.r is part of littler which brings 'r' to the command-line.
|
||
|
See http://dirk.eddelbuettel.com/code/littler.html for more information.\n")
